What they don\u2019t see is a small, almost invisible moment that often happens just minutes earlier. A nurse pauses beside the bed, leans close, and does something simple \u2014 she talks calmly to the patient.<\/p>\n<p>No medical tools. No complicated procedures. Just reassurance.<\/p>\n<p>Many surgical nurses say this moment matters more than people realize. Patients entering surgery are usually scared, even if they don\u2019t show it. Heart rate rises, breathing becomes shallow, and anxiety spikes. By speaking gently, explaining what will happen, or even holding a hand for a few seconds, the nurse helps the body relax before anesthesia begins.<\/p>\n<p>Doctors support this habit because stress affects the body physically. When a patient is calmer, blood pressure stabilizes and anesthesia works more smoothly. Some hospitals even encourage nurses to ask one personal question \u2014 like a favorite hobby or family member \u2014 to shift the patient\u2019s focus away from fear.<\/p>\n<p>There\u2019s also a safety reason. During this short interaction, the nurse confirms identity, allergies, and the procedure again. It sounds routine, but many medical errors are prevented in exactly these moments. A calm conversation often reveals last-minute details the chart might miss.<\/p>\n<p>Patients rarely remember the operating room, but they often remember the nurse who spoke kindly before they went under.
